Join Allego and power the future of clean mobility At Allego, we’re on a mission to make electric driving effortless across Europe. As one of Europe’s leading EV charging networks, we’re building the infrastructure that enables millions of drivers to switch to zero-emission mobility with confidence. The EV market is moving fast, and so are we. That’s why we’re looking for a Technical Project Manager who will ensure the installation of new high-power charging stations in Italy. About the role In this role you will be working closely with out Network Development and Network Operations team. This is what you will primarily be doing: * Identify, assess, and develop new charging sites in close collaboration with the Network Development and Site Design teams, including commercial feasibility and business case evaluation. * Negotiate and finalize site agreements and commercial conditions with landowners, partners, and municipalities, in line with Allego’s investment and return requirements. * Assess the deployment concept of charging sites and evaluate overall project feasibility, considering technical, regulatory, grid, and commercial constraints. * Plan and manage all project phases end-to-end: design, permitting, procurement, grid connection, construction, installation, and commissioning * Coordinate and steer all internal and external stakeholders, including landowners, business partners, grid operators, engineering firms, installation partners, hardware suppliers, and local authorities. * Act as single point of accountability for the rollout of new sites, ensuring alignment on scope, timelines, costs, and deliverables. * Supervise and manage external engineering and installation partners, ensuring adherence to agreed timelines, budgets, and technical specifications. * Proactively identify project risks, bottlenecks, and dependencies, and implement mitigation measures to ensure smooth delivery. * Ensure compliance with Allego’s quality, safety, and technical standards
